Software Developer

7 days ago


Portage, Michigan, United States Cardinal Services Inc of Indiana Full time

The Software Developer will support all seven Cardinal FG plants in developing, maintaining, and supporting software applications. This position will work in an office/plant environment, demonstrating a solid work ethic through diligent effort, availability, good decision-making, effective troubleshooting, and completing projects that improve software systems.


Key Responsibilities:
  • Analyze business processes to create applications that support end-user needs
  • Consult with all levels of the organization to gather requirements and develop plans
  • Utilize a range of programming languages and skills to enhance existing tools or add features that support business needs
  • Provide face-to-face, telephonic, and/or email assistance to end users to help set up systems or resolve issues
  • Provide remote assistance using VNC and RDP
  • Maintain and develop required documentation
  • Troubleshoot systems developed by the group as well as interfaces and other systems as needed
  • Accept more challenging assignments as experience and knowledge allows
  • Provide training to plants to allow more rapid response internally and assist in troubleshooting

Education and Knowledge Requirements:
  • Bachelor's degree in software development, computer science, electrical engineering, or related field
  • Experience with Visual Studio
  • Must understand object-oriented programming (OOP) methodologies and concepts
  • Experience with C++, C#, SQL
  • Understanding of multithreaded development
  • Able to work in web development
  • Experience with HTML, CSS, JavaScript, ASP.NET
  • Familiar with relational database technologies and tools including MS SQL
  • Desirable to have some knowledge of PLC systems, automation, and robotics

Location and Travel:
  • Onsite at the office in Portage, Wisconsin
  • Able to travel, at times with little notice
  • Anticipate travel around 30%, mostly on weekdays however some projects may require additional travel and weekends

Please submit your resume to be considered for this position. Cardinal offers a full benefit package to full-time employees. Check out our website or call to speak with Human Resources. Cardinal is an equal employment opportunity employer.



  • Portage, Michigan, United States Stryker Full time

    Job Title: Senior Software EngineerStryker Corporation is seeking a highly skilled Senior Software Engineer to join our team in Portage, MI. As a key member of our Applications team, you will be responsible for designing and developing software components that meet our customers' needs.Key Responsibilities:Design and develop software components using C, C++,...


  • Portage, Michigan, United States Stryker Full time

    Job Title: Senior Software EngineerJoin Stryker Corporation in Portage, MI, as a Senior Software Engineer to develop and design software components per requirements and defined architecture.Key Responsibilities:Lead code reviews for components in systems applying design principals, coding standards, and best practices.Conduct and design prototyping and bench...


  • Portage, Michigan, United States Stryker Full time

    Job Title: Senior Software EngineerJoin Stryker Corporation in Portage, MI, as a Senior Software Engineer to develop and design software components per requirements and defined architecture.Key Responsibilities:Lead code reviews for components in systems applying design principals, coding standards, and best practices.Conduct and design prototyping and bench...


  • Portage, Michigan, United States Creative Financial Staffing Full time

    ERP Support Analyst OpportunityAt Creative Financial Staffing, we are seeking a highly skilled ERP Support Analyst to join our team. As a key member of our IT team, you will be responsible for providing top-notch support, training, and troubleshooting for our ERP-based software, including SAP Business One, Warehouse Management, and other tools.Key...


  • Portage, Michigan, United States Stryker Full time

    About the RoleWe are seeking a highly motivated and detail-oriented Electrical Engineering or Software Engineering co-op to join our team at Stryker. As a co-op, you will have the opportunity to work on exciting projects, collaborate with cross-functional teams, and develop your skills in a fast-paced environment.Key ResponsibilitiesAssist in the design,...

  • Cost Accountant

    1 month ago


    Portage, Michigan, United States Depatie Fluid Power Company Full time

    Job DescriptionWe are seeking a highly skilled Cost Accountant to contribute to the financial success of Depatie Fluid Power Company. The ideal candidate will possess a strong background in accounting principles and practices, as well as experience in cost accounting. As a Cost Accountant, you will be responsible for analyzing financial data, preparing...


  • Portage, Michigan, United States Kalsee Credit Union Full time

    Job SummaryKalsee Credit Union is seeking a highly skilled and customer-focused Member Relationship Officer to provide exceptional service to our members. As a key member of our team, you will be responsible for delivering a world-class experience through lending and membership account support.Key ResponsibilitiesSales & Service:Provide personalized service...

  • Design Engineer

    7 days ago


    Portage, Michigan, United States Stryker Full time

    About the RoleWe are seeking a highly skilled Design Engineer to join our team at Stryker, a global leader in medical technology. As a Design Engineer, you will play a critical role in the development of innovative medical products that improve patient outcomes.Key ResponsibilitiesProvide engineering support for new product development, ensuring quality and...


  • Portage, Michigan, United States HarmonyCares Full time

    About HarmonyCaresHarmonyCares is a leading provider of home-based primary care services, dedicated to delivering high-quality, coordinated healthcare to patients in the comfort of their own homes.Job SummaryWe are seeking a skilled Medical Social Worker to join our team at HarmonyCares Hospice. As a Medical Social Worker, you will play a vital role in...


  • Portage, Michigan, United States Compass Group, North America Full time

    Catering Manager Job SummaryWe are seeking a highly skilled and experienced Catering Manager to join our team at Compass Group, North America. As a Catering Manager, you will be responsible for developing and implementing catering strategies to achieve business goals, planning and coordinating all aspects of catering events, and leading vendor relationships...

  • Help Desk Specialist

    2 weeks ago


    Portage, Michigan, United States The Kendall Group Full time

    Help Desk SpecialistAbout The Kendall GroupThe Kendall Group is seeking a skilled Help Desk Specialist to join our team. As a Help Desk Specialist, you will be responsible for providing technical support to our employees, ensuring that they have the necessary tools and resources to perform their jobs efficiently. Key Responsibilities:Provide technical...


  • Portage, Michigan, United States Coforge Full time

    Job Title: Desktop Support SpecialistWe are seeking a skilled Desktop Support Specialist to join our team at Coforge. As a key member of our IT department, you will be responsible for providing top-notch technical support to our users.Key Responsibilities:Provide timely and effective technical support to users via phone, email, and in-person.Troubleshoot and...

  • Retail Store Manager

    4 weeks ago


    Portage, Michigan, United States Spectrum Full time

    About the RoleWe are seeking a highly motivated and experienced Retail Store Manager to join our team at Spectrum. As a Retail Store Manager, you will be responsible for leading a team of sales representatives and ensuring the success of our retail stores.Key ResponsibilitiesLead and develop a high-performing team of sales representativesDrive sales growth...


  • Portage, Michigan, United States Walgreens Full time

    Job Summary:As a Pharmacy Manager at Walgreens, you will be responsible for providing exceptional patient care and leading a team of pharmacy professionals. Your primary goal will be to ensure the efficient operation of the pharmacy, while maintaining high standards of patient satisfaction and safety.Key Responsibilities:Manage and supervise a team of...


  • Portage, Michigan, United States Genie Healthcare Full time

    Genie Healthcare is seeking a skilled travel nurse RN to fill a Med Surg / Telemetry position.Job DetailsSpecialty: Med Surg / TelemetryDiscipline: RNEmployment Type: TravelMust have 2 years of Telemetry experience, BLS and must live 50+ mi from facility.Genie Healthcare offers a competitive pay package based on 12 hour shifts and 36 hours per week, with a...


  • Portage, Michigan, United States Compass Group, North America Full time

    Catering Manager Job SummaryWe are seeking a highly skilled and experienced Catering Manager to join our team at Compass Group, North America. As a Catering Manager, you will be responsible for developing and implementing catering strategies to achieve business goals, planning and coordinating all aspects of catering events, and leading a team of catering...


  • Portage, Michigan, United States Stryker Full time

    About StrykerStryker Corporation is a global leader in medical technology, taking pride in its people and seeking to expand its talent. As a UX/UI Design intern, you will be part of an innovative team and culture, working on cutting-edge products that improve patient outcomes.Job SummaryWe are looking for a talented UX/UI Design intern to join our team. As a...


  • Portage, Michigan, United States Walgreens Full time

    Job Summary:As a Pharmacy Manager at Walgreens, you will be responsible for providing exceptional patient care and leading a team of pharmacy professionals. Your primary goal will be to ensure that patients receive the best possible care and service, while also driving business growth and improving operational efficiency.Key Responsibilities:Lead a team of...


  • Portage, Michigan, United States KALSEE Credit Union Full time

    Job Title: Member Relationship OfficerAt Kalsee Credit Union, we are seeking a highly skilled and motivated Member Relationship Officer to join our team. As a key member of our staff, you will be responsible for providing exceptional service to our members, building strong relationships, and driving business growth.Key Responsibilities:Provide personalized...


  • Portage, Michigan, United States Kalsee Credit Union Full time

    Job SummaryWe are seeking a highly skilled Financial Services Representative to join our team at Kalsee Credit Union. As a key member of our team, you will be responsible for building relationships and cultivating financial wellness with our members.Key ResponsibilitiesProvide exceptional member service by being knowledgeable and engaging with members,...